#2 ·
Silicone I is the good one. It has the old school, smelly catalysts. That's what you want. The newfangled catalysts are the ones that use organotins. It doesn't really have anything to do with whether it says 100% silicone or bio-guard or some other mold inhibition. Those are just marketing jargon. What you want to avoid are the organotin catalysts. Silicone I doesn't have them. Silicone II does.

The sticky part (waca waca) is that you can easily find clear Silicone I at the big box stores, but it is tougher to find Silicone I in black or even bronze (brown). In the past, I usually have had to go online to find black or bronze Silicone I. If you are going online, CR Lawrence is a good option, as is ASI Aquarium Silicone (this may only come in clear and black, but I am almost always after black).

Andrew,
The only problem I have had with using clear silicone for the purpose you are planning is that it is kinda shiny and you can see to the bottom of it (because it's clear :) Eventually, the coco fiber comes off a little bit at a time and when it does, it's as if the underlying material (yellow Great Stuff is especially ugly) is brand new! It's pretty ugly. If I do a GS background (which I don't anymore), I will always use either black or brown to stick the substrate on because of this problem. Maybe have a different trick up your sleeve. Your mileage might vary.

#7 ·
Not sure I saw the thread you are talking about, Woodswalker, but I would be really careful about conflating "mold inhibitors" with the organotin catalysts that are the real problem. Whether or not something is labeled as a mold inhibitor is more of a marketing ploy than anything else. The real problem comes from what catalyst they use to cure the silicone. To the best of my knowledge, Silicone I uses a non-organotin catalyst. Silicone II does not. What they might be talking about is the same situation as when peanuts are used in a product that is made in a factory that also makes non-peanut items. There can be cross-contamination. I am just speculating, though. As you point out, it's safer to just use a product that is known to be safe like ASI silicones.

#15 ·
Greetings,

I would wager they do not share formula info - even mundane, obvious info - as a general rule. It's all "proprietary".

That said, he did answer your question indirectly. Organotins are potentially dangerous substances and, as such, must be listed in the SDS for items containing them.

When last I checked, GE Silicone I did not list organotin (or the risk for harm associated) in its SDS. This would indicate that GE Silicone I (still) does not contain them.
 
#16 ·
The answer he provided brought us no more information than we already have. Additionally, I'd like to add Ed's quote from a previous thread on this topic:

"The MSDS isn't always going to provide that kind of information as they are able to not list proprietary ingredients on the MSDS. See for example The MSDS HyperGlossary: Trade Secret, if the chemical does not have exposure restrictions or toxicity known then they might be able to simply leave it off.

some comments

Ed"

A pertinent paragraph from the link Ed supplied:

"On occasion, you may encounter an SDS that does not list the hazardous components by chemical name. If the trade secret provision of Paragraph (i) is invoked, the SDS must specifically state that the identity is being withheld as a trade secret and information about the properties and effects of the hazardous chemical must still be disclosed."
 
#17 · (Edited)
Woodswalker,

Your question was about organotins. The MSDS does answer your question since organotins do have "exposure restrictions or toxicity known" and they would be listed on the MSDS. A company cannot (legally) hide behind "trade secrets" to avoid listing organotins, and/or the risks associated, in the MSDS. That is, in fact, the point of the MSDS.

Ed's comment was that the MSDS cannot be relied upon to be a complete list of ingredients and that a company might include other chemicals whose danger to plants/frogs/people is unknown or unassessed.

So unless GE is violating the law and failing to mention organotin and/or its risks in the MSDS, the MSDS indicates there is no organotin in GESI. (When last I checked, the MSDS for GESII does mention organotin and/or the risks associated.)

When it comes to this expensive hobby I can certainly understand those who want to exercise an abundance of caution and choose a brand of silicone that the company certifies explicitly as aquarium/animal-safe. But if organotin is your concern, the MSDS for GE Silicone I indicates it does not contain organotin.
